
Three Terriers Earn PL Weekly Awards
December 8, 2014 | Men's Track & Field
CENTER VALLEY, Pa. - The Boston University men's and women's track and field teams won three Patriot League weekly awards, the conference announced on Monday.
On the men’s side, senior Cameron Williams won Patriot League Indoor Track Athlete of the Week and freshman Cameron Nurse was named Rookie of the Week. For the women, senior Gemma Acheampong was named Indoor Track Athlete of the Week.
On Saturday, Williams won the 200-meter dash at the BU Season Opener with a time of 21.20 while also setting a school indoor record.
Nurse, making his collegiate debut, placed fourth place in the 200-meter dash with an IC4A qualifying time of 21.99.
Also at the BU Season Opener, Acheampong began her senior campaign by winning the 60-meter dash in an indoor school-record time of 7.49.
